Frances Williams Obituary

Published by Richmond Times-Dispatch on Aug. 28, 2008.
WILLIAMS, Frances Doyle, 80, of Midlothian, passed away Wednesday, August 27, 2008. A native of Emporia, Va., she is survived by her loving husband, L. Carl Williams Jr.; sons, Matthew Carl Williams and wife, Susan, and Allen Doyle Williams; grandson, Geoffrey Matthew Williams and wife, Lizabeth; a great-grandchild, Logan Ashleigh Williams; and a sister, Mary D. Newsome. The family will receive friends at the Chesterfield Chapel of the Bennett Funeral Home, 14301 Ashbrook Pkwy., Chesterfield, Va., Friday, August 29, from 6 to 8 p.m. Her funeral will be Saturday at 11 a.m. in the chapel, with interment at 3 p.m. in Greensville Memorial Cemetery, Emporia, Va.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ations in her name may be made to Brandermill Church Music Program, 4500 Millridge Pkwy., Midlothian, Va. 23112.
